XPT2046 是一种典型的逐次逼近型模数转换器(SAR ADC),包含了采样/保持、模数转换、串口数据输出等功能。( 采样:将一个时间上连续变化的模拟量转化为时间上离散的变化量。 保持:将采样结果存储起来,知道下次采样。 数模转换包含量化和编码。量化:将采样电平归化与之接近的离散数字电平。编码:将量化之后的结果按照一定的数制形式表示。)
XPT2046 能通过执行两次 A/D 转换查出被按的屏幕位置,除此之外,还可以测量加在触摸屏上的压力。内部自带 2.5V 参考电压,可以作为辅助输入、温度测量和电池监测 之用,电池监测的电压范围可以从 0V 到 6V。(四种工作模式:屏幕触摸位置测量、触屏压力测量、电池监测、环境温度测量)
引脚说明:
应用电路:
两种工作方式:
1、单端工作模式:SER/DFR置为高电平时,XPT2046 工作在单端模式。此模式在采样过程完成后,转换过程中可以关闭驱动开关,降低功耗。但缺点在于精度直接受参考电压源的精度限制,且会有误差。芯片在进行温度测量、电池电压测量、辅助输入时均使用单端工作模式。
2、差分工作模式:SER/ DFR置为低电平时,XPT2046 为差分工作模式。差分模式的优点是:+REF 和-REF 的输入分别直接接到 YP、YN 上,可消除由于驱动开关的导通电 阻引入的坐标测量误差。缺点是:无论是采样还是转换过程中,驱动开关都需要接通,相对单端模式而 言,功耗增加了。芯片在进行触摸屏相关的工作时,均使用差分工作模式。
控制工作方式的控制字:
A2~A0具体值设定:
PD0~PD1:
内部参考电压与外部参考电压:
XPT2046 的内部 2.5V参考电压源可通过控制位PD1进行关闭或者打开,置0为关闭。一般地,内 部参考电压只用于单端模式下VBAT、Temp和AUX输入测量。对于外部参考电压:+REF和-REF之间的电压差决定了模拟输入的电压范围。XPT2046 的 参考电压输入范围为 1V~ VCC。参考电压越低,则ADC输出的二进制数据结果每一个数字位所代表的模拟电压也越低。 在 12 位工作方式下,数据结果的最低位所代表的模拟电压为VREF/4096,其余位依此类推。
功用说明:
温度测量:
电压测量:A2~A0为010。待测电压经BAT输入。
压力测量:
标签:采样,参考,XPT2046,测量,模式,电压 From: https://www.cnblogs.com/sejwy/p/17829547.html